A proper rundown has the receiver of the next throw creeping in to close down the gap. Our HS coaches who both played in MiLB had a mandate that all rundowns were to end in 2 throws or less...PREFERABLY 1 throw. When you have too much of gap and the receiving end of any throw is just standing there is when you have issues.
